Unidentified Gunmen Launch Attack on Adamawa State Police Headquarters in Yola, Residents in Panic
The Adamawa State Police headquarters in Yola came under attack during the early hours of Wednesday, causing a wave of panic among the residents. The police headquarters, situated in the heart of Jimeta community, Yola North Local Government Area, faced the assault from unidentified gunmen.
The Police Public Relations Officer, SP Suleiman Yahaya Nguroje, confirmed the attack to Daily Trust, assuring the public that the situation was under control. Nguroje stated that the attack had been successfully repelled, though the identities of the assailants remained unknown.
Speculation arose when one source suggested that the attackers might be military personnel on a revenge mission, purportedly in response to the alleged killing of a military officer by the police. However, this claim has not been independently verified, and the police are actively investigating the incident to determine the motives behind the attack and identify those responsible.
